What Is Power BI?

  • Microsoft Power BI is a business intelligence and data visualization platform developed by Microsoft.

  • It helps users connect data sources, clean data, build dashboards, and generate business insights.

  • Business intelligence refers to technologies and processes used to analyze business data for decision-making.

  • Power BI integrates strongly with Microsoft tools such as Excel, Azure, SQL Server, and Office ecosystems.

  • This makes it highly popular in enterprise environments already using Microsoft infrastructure.

What Is Tableau?

  • Tableau is a leading analytics and visualization platform known for advanced visual storytelling and interactive dashboards.

  • Tableau became widely popular because of its strong visualization capabilities and user-friendly drag-and-drop interface.

  • Data visualization is the graphical representation of information using charts, dashboards, graphs, and visual analytics techniques.

  • Many analytics professionals prefer Tableau for deeper visual exploration and interactive reporting.

Power BI vs Tableau: What Is the Main Difference?

The biggest difference lies in ecosystem integration, pricing structure, and visualization flexibility.

Power BI is strongly integrated into the Microsoft ecosystem and often preferred for enterprise reporting.

Tableau is highly regarded for advanced dashboard customization and visual analytics.

Power BI is usually considered more cost-effective for organizations already using Microsoft products.

Tableau is often praised for powerful visualization depth and analytical flexibility.

Which Tool Is Easier for Beginners?

Power BI is often considered easier for beginners, especially for students already familiar with Microsoft Excel.

The interface feels familiar to many users.

Tableau also offers beginner-friendly drag-and-drop functionality but may require stronger visualization thinking for advanced usage.

A beginner analytics workflow involves importing data, cleaning datasets, creating visualizations, and building dashboards for reporting.

Is Power BI Better Than Tableau for Enterprises?

Power BI is often preferred in Microsoft-driven organizations because it integrates smoothly with enterprise systems.

It is also more affordable for large-scale deployment in many cases.

Tableau is highly valued in organizations prioritizing advanced visual storytelling and analytical exploration.

Enterprise analytics platforms are systems used by organizations to manage reporting, dashboards, and data-driven decision-making.

Both tools serve enterprise needs successfully.

The decision usually depends on infrastructure, budget, and analytics strategy.

Which Tool Is Better for Data Visualization?

Tableau is widely recognized for stronger advanced visualization flexibility.

It offers highly interactive and visually refined dashboards.

Power BI also provides strong visualization capabilities, but Tableau often receives higher praise from visualization specialists.

This does not mean Power BI is weak.

For many business environments, Power BI dashboards are more than sufficient.

The difference becomes more visible in advanced analytical storytelling and customization requirements.

Should Beginners Learn SQL Alongside Power BI or Tableau?

Yes.

SQL significantly improves analytics capability.

SQL helps analysts query, filter, transform, and analyze structured datasets efficiently.

SQL is a database query language used to manage and retrieve data from relational databases.

Analytics professionals who combine visualization tools with SQL skills often gain stronger career opportunities.
